Volleyball: Kingdom Christian 3, Missouri School for Deaf 0

Junior McKenna Carnahan came up with 12 kills to spark the visiting Kingdom Christian Lady Saints to a 33-32, 25-19 and 25-19 triumph over the MSD Lady Eagles on Tuesday night.

Sophomore Kaitlyn Phillips and freshman Alyssa Deuel both had five kills for Kingdom Christian Academy. Senior Emma Tracy topped the Lady Saints with five aces, while Phillips and sophomore Madison Auer tallied three apiece.

Senior hitter Elizabeth Harrison led MSD (0-5) with three kills and two aces. Senior hitter Avalon Saxton chipped in with two kills, while senior setter Cheyenne Dickerson and sophomore blocker Delanzia Hayes each had one.
